The African Film and Art Festival features films made by filmmakers from Africa and the Africa Diaspora with the aim of introducing the rich culture and creative heritage of Africa to the African and the broader Providence, RI community.
The main submission deadline for African Film and Arts Festival is around 1 May 2026. Confirmed for the current edition.
Submitting to African Film and Arts Festival costs around USD 20 as a rough guide. Entry fees usually rise closer to the deadline and vary by category.
No premiere requirement. African Film and Arts Festival accepts films that have screened elsewhere.
African Film and Arts Festival takes place in Providence/Rhode Island, United States.
